Until recently, France, like many European countries, had an 'approved' list of first names. Generally, these were saints' names, events in the church calender etc. If the name you chose wasn't on the list, then you were told by the Registrar to go away and come up with another. There was a celebrated case where a family were told they couldn't call their new daughter 'Megane'; their family name was Renault, and the Registrar was concerned the child would be teased at school... 1 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
